This also marked the onset of the first English Civil War fought between forces loyal to Charles I and those who served Parliament. After a period of phony war late in 1642, the basic shape of the English Civil War was of Royalist advance in 1643 and then steady Parliamentarian attrition and expansion.

In the 1640’s power and politics were vital for social standard and.The first Civil war (1642 - 1645) On 22 August 1642 at Nottingham, Charles raised the Royal Standard calling for loyal subjects to support him. The Battle of Edgehill in October 1642 showed that early on the fighting was even. Broadly speaking, Charles retained the north, west and south-west of the country, and Parliament had London, East.The English Civil War History Essay.
